CONNECT CLAWDE →WHEN CAN YOU CLOSE THE ESTATE
- All debts of the decedent have been paid or otherwise resolved
- All federal and state taxes filed and paid (or bond posted)
- Creditor claim period has expired — 90 days from first publication
- All estate assets have been distributed to heirs or devisees
- Any real property has been conveyed by executor's deed and recorded
- Final account approved by the Clerk of Superior Court
AFTER THE CLERK APPROVES
- Clerk issues a formal Order and Judgment closing the estate
- Executor/Administrator is discharged from further liability
- Surety (if any bond was posted) is released
- Keep all estate records for at least 3 years after closing
- Executor is personally liable for distributions to wrong parties
